都说初学者学习ESP32开发,第一步必然离不开ESP开发环境的搭建,很多同学都会卡在这里,导致学习兴趣降低,这里我就向大家介绍下开发环境的搭建,并点亮LED
需要下载的工具有:
1.VScode+ESP IDF插件
2.ESP 窗口编译安装
ESP32工具链链接:https://dl.espressif.com/dl/esp-idf/?idf=4.4
VScode下载链接:Download Visual Studio Code - Mac, Linux, Windows
VScode+ESP IDF插件的安装
这里VScode+ESP IDF是用来新建新的工程并编写代码
第一步:VSCode的安装
1 ,通过链接下载VSCode:https://code.visualstudio.com/Download
2,同意过后点击下一步
3,选择VSCode的安装位置过后 点击下一步
4,下一步
5,下一步
6,安装
7,完成
第五步:配置VSCode
1,打开VSCode
安装中文
打开扩展
2,安装ESPIDF插件
点击IDF插件
正在下载相关工具,需要等待一会儿
3,按shift+ctrl+P打开命令面板,查找配置ESP-IDF插件
4,选择最后一个
5,等待配置完成
6,配置完成
第二步:下载工具链
1,点击下载的链接 :https://dl.espressif.com/dl/esp-idf/?idf=4.4
在这里选择你需要的版本,这里推荐你下载最新的版本。
第二步:安装esp32IDF工具链
1,点击确定
2,选择我同意后点击下一步
3,等待安装前系统检测完成,如果需要应用修复,则点击应用修复完成后点击下一步。
4,选择开发环境安装路径后点击下一步
5,这里选择你需要的开发环境,这里建议都选,然后点击下一步
6,点击安装
第三步:编译esp32环境并烧录官方blink,LED闪烁例程
只选择运行ESP-IDF CMD环境,因为后面编译环境我们需要编译环境
打开cmd 并输入cd /d E:\espexpress\Espressif\frameworks\esp-idf-v5.3.2\examples\get-started\blink 这个E:\espexpress\Espressif\frameworks\esp-idf-v5.3.2\examples\get-started\blink是根据自己的文件目录来
复制例程目录
输入命令
然后输入idf.py build编译例程
选择芯片型号,输入idf.py set-target esp32s3 (这里我是开发板是s3系列,所以输入的是s3)
最后烧录程序到开发板里,输入idf.py flash进行烧录程序(这里如果你USB只插一个开发版,就不用额外输入端口号,它会自动识别,如果你连接了多个开发板则需要加上COM端口号idf.py -p PORT flash)
最后看效果,LED闪烁